Understanding Worldly Gray

Worldly Gray is part of Sherwin Williams’ collection of neutral paint colors designed to appeal to a broad range of tastes. Its unique tone is derived from a mix of warm and cool undertones, allowing it to adapt to various lighting conditions. In natural daylight, Worldly Gray can appear soft and inviting, while in artificial light it may reveal a slightly warmer hue, creating a cozy ambiance. This adaptability makes it an excellent choice for open floor plans where different lighting sources interact throughout the day.

Color Characteristics

  • Hex Code#D0CDC8 (approximate)
  • UndertonesWarm gray with subtle beige hints
  • Finish OptionsAvailable in matte, satin, and semi-gloss
  • Light ReflectionMedium, balancing brightness without feeling stark

These characteristics make Worldly Gray versatile and appealing to a wide audience. It is often described as a chameleon color because it can blend seamlessly with both cool and warm palettes. This makes it a favorite among designers who want a timeless gray without the risk of feeling outdated or too trendy.

Lighting and Worldly Gray

Lighting plays a crucial role in how Worldly Gray appears in a space. Natural light highlights the subtle warmth in the color, making it feel airy and soft. During evening hours or in rooms with less sunlight, the beige undertones can make the room feel snug and inviting. Artificial lighting, especially warm LED bulbs, can enhance this cozy effect. This adaptability is why Worldly Gray is often recommended for spaces with variable lighting throughout the day.

Tips for Painting with Worldly Gray

When using Worldly Gray, preparation and context are key. Test the color on a small section of the wall before committing to an entire room. Observe the paint at different times of day to see how natural and artificial lighting affects it. Choosing the right finish can also make a difference; satin or eggshell finishes are often recommended for living spaces to enhance light reflection, while semi-gloss is suitable for kitchens and bathrooms for durability. Pairing it with the right trim color, such as pure white, can further enhance the overall aesthetic.
